## Releases

So you're shipping a new version of Inkbill, our PDF invoice renderer. Fun! Quick rundown: bump the version in the manifest, regenerate the font subset bundle (yes, every time — embedded glyphs drift otherwise), and run the golden-file tests against the sample invoices. If the kerning diffs look sane, you're good. Tag the release, build the distributable, and then sign it so the billing service will actually accept it. The current release signing key is right below this paragraph.

signing key of yahig-hagug = bky3_1Kv

Handover: Snapcrate thumbnail queue, from Ilya to whoever onboards next. The queue consumes upload events and writes three sizes per image. Backlogs usually mean the resize workers lost their GPU lease — restart the pool, don't scale it. Poison messages land in the dead-letter topic after four attempts. Workers read their settings from the values listed below.

settings of fajog-hahif:
[sorax]
port = 7000
region = upper-2
host = sorax.nelvroworks.corp
timeout_ms = 3000
retries = 4

Subject: Catalog cache invalidation cut-over

For review: we switched the Brindlemart catalog from TTL-only expiry to event-driven invalidation. The cut-over completed without stale reads in the verification window; I compared 10k random SKUs against the source of record. The fallback TTL remains as a safety net, deliberately short. Please check the invalidation fan-out logic carefully. The service now runs with the following configuration.

config for tagaf-bawif:
[norok]
host = norok.ordinworks.local
user = norok_svc
database = norok_prod

Subject: LiftSim DB handover

Hi — welcome aboard! I'm handing you the database behind CaroVert's elevator-dispatch simulator. It's small but busy: run results land in `sim_runs`, and the nightly scoring job rolls them into `strategy_scores`. Main gotcha is the vacuum schedule — don't move it, the sim hammers writes at 02:00. Backups run to the Hollowbrook cluster. To get in, use this connection string.

database URL for bahop-yagep: mssql://sildor_svc:35ha7jz@db-fb6d.nelvrodyn.example:5432/casath